It’s been a lonely summer for #cadenbraswell for much of the #promotocross season, as the Floridian has been the lone healthy #gasgas Factory rider for much of the season. But the Troy Lee Designs/Red Bull/GASGAS Factory #racing Team was at double-strength for Spring Creek MX, with the return of #piercebrown to the lineup.
250 MX
For his first race of the outdoor season, #piercebrown picked a tough one. He was 11th off the line aboard his MC 250F Factory Edition, and he climbed to ninth at the finish. In #moto two, he came off the gate well and was up to seventh place, before a crash and technical issue caused him to slip to 16th at the finish, leaving him 12th overall for his return to action.
Pierce Brown: “For the first race back at Millville the first race back I had some fun. I'm finally out here #racing with the boys and the first #moto was quiet but solid with a ninth. The second #moto started a little better. That uphill triple is big. I tried it one time, cased it, and came to a stop. After that, I got to the top of the hill, tucked the front end, and fell. But after that, I got up and felt like I was riding really good. I caught back up to the pack that passed me. But overall, for the first race back it was a fun one. I get to go to Washougal next week, which is one of my favorite tracks on the circuit, so I'm excited for that one." For #moto one, Caden was 13th off the line, and while he climbed as high as 11th during the #moto in the highly competitive class, he eventually returned to 13th at the finish. During the second #moto he battled inside the top 15, but a crash dropped him to 23rd in the #moto, and 17th overall for the day.
Caden Braswell: “Out here at Spring Creek it was a beautiful day. God gave us some great weather this weekend. We had an awesome track, and the team did a great job. We had two bikes (on track) this weekend, which was awesome. It was nice to have a teammate. These were not the results I was wanting, but we'll come out swinging in Washougal." Results – 2023 AMA #promotocross Championship, Round Seven
250 MX
1. Hunter Lawrence (Honda) 1-2; 2. Justin Cooper (Yamaha) 4-1; 3. Jo Shimoda (Kawasaki) 2-3 …12. #piercebrown (GASGAS) 9-16; 17. #cadenbraswell (GASGAS) 13-23; 24. Tyson Johnson (GASGAS) 23-21; 33. Charles Tolleson (GASGAS) 32-32
